Popular Instructors
All WordPress Full Customization Course Courses
WordPress Course
WordPress is a powerful and versatile content management system (CMS) …
What you'll learn
Module 1: Introduction to WordPress
Overview of WordPress: What is WordPress? Why use WordPress?
Types of WordPress (WordPress.com vs. WordPress.org)
Installing WordPress locally and on a web server
Exploring the WordPress dashboard
Module 2: WordPress Setup & Configuration
Setting up a WordPress website (installation guide)
Basic WordPress configuration (general settings, permalinks, etc.)
Choosing and configuring a WordPress theme
Customizing the site’s appearance using themes and the Customizer
Managing users and roles in WordPress
Module 3: Creating Content in WordPress
Creating Posts vs. Pages: Differences and usage
Using the Block Editor (Gutenberg) to add and edit content
Understanding categories and tags
Managing media (images, videos, etc.)
Using the Media Library for easy content management
Module 4: WordPress Themes and Customization
Exploring WordPress themes: Free vs. Premium
Installing, activating, and updating themes
Customizing your theme using the WordPress Customizer
Working with widgets and menus
Introduction to child themes (when and why to use them)
Module 5: Plugins and Extensions
What are WordPress plugins?
Installing and activating plugins
Essential plugins for SEO, security, backups, and performance
Managing plugin settings
Updating plugins and troubleshooting conflicts
Module 6: Website Structure and Design
Designing pages with the WordPress block editor
Creating and organizing a navigation menu
Customizing your website's layout and design
Adding custom CSS for styling
Using page builders (e.g., Elementor, WPBakery)
Module 7: SEO and Website Optimization
Basic SEO principles for WordPress
Setting up SEO plugins (e.g., Yoast SEO)
Optimizing site speed and performance
Implementing best practices for on-page SEO (titles, descriptions, headings, etc.)
Mobile responsiveness and design
Module 8: WordPress Security and Maintenance
Importance of securing your WordPress site
Essential security plugins and best practices
Keeping your WordPress site updated (themes, plugins, core updates)
Backup strategies and plugins
Monitoring site performance and traffic (Google Analytics integration)
Module 9: WordPress E-commerce (WooCommerce)
Introduction to WooCommerce for creating an online store
Setting up products, categories, and shipping options
Configuring payment gateways and taxes
Managing orders and customers
Extending WooCommerce with plugins for additional functionality
Module 10: Troubleshooting and Support
Common WordPress issues and how to fix them
Dealing with plugin conflicts
Backing up and restoring your site
Finding help: WordPress community, forums, and documentation
Final Project
Create and launch a fully functional WordPress website from scratch (e.g., a blog, business site, portfolio, or e-commerce store)
Implement custom design, SEO best practices, and security measures
Present your site and explain the process you followed